The German medium tank Sd.Kfz.171 Panther Ausf.A early production version was the beginning that the Panther series tanks became mature. Its production started in the fall of 1943. To solve the shortcomings of the Panther Ausf.D, the Panther Ausf.A had optimized protection and improved reliability of the power system. The Panther Ausf.A was fitted with a new commander’s cupola and cancelled the snorkel on the Panther Ausf.D. However, it kept some features from the Panther Ausf.D. With the increase in operation experience, the shortcomings of the Panther tanks were resolved on the Panther Ausf.A. The strongest German medium tank finally showed a terrifying strength.

KIT INFO

This MENG TS-046 1/35 German Medium Tank Sd.Kfz.171 Panther Ausf.A Early model kit features realistic surface details incl. hot rolling texture, cast texture, weld beads and cutting marks. It can be improved with SPS-077 and SPS-057.  This kit includes multiple optional parts and provides various assembly options, covering the complete changes from Panther Ausf.D to Panther Ausf.A. This kit also includes fine PE parts, metal cables and metal side skirts. Four paint schemes are included.

  • Length: 252.9mm 
  • Width: 98.6mm

Features:

  • The mighty appearance of the Panther Ausf.A early version is excellently reproduced.
  • The main gun can be elevated and depressed like on the real tank.
  • The commander's cupola is a cast one with better ballistic protection. A circular rail is added for the installation of a machine gun.
  • This model features realistic cutting seams and cast texture.
  • The openable driver's observation window is an important feature of Panther Ausf.A and Ausf.D.
  • The SPS-077 Zimmerit decals can be applied to highlight this outstanding feature of German equipment.
  • The engine grilles are represented by precision PE parts.
  • The breakdown of the side skirt parts which are replicated by stainless-steel PE parts follows the way on real tank.

Paint Schemes:

  • No.II02,HQ 2nd Battalion, 23rd Panzer Regiment, Wehrmacht, Eastern Front, Winter 1943
  • No.221, 1st Battalion, 15th Panzer Regiment, 11th Panzer Division, Wehrmacht, Eastern Front, Autumn 1943
  • No.613, 2nd Battalion, 5th Panzer Regiment, Waffen-SS, Kowel Poland, Spring 1944
  • No.I02 Command Vehicle, HQ 1st Battalion, 4th Panzer Regiment, Wehrmacht, Florence Italy, Summer 1944
